The illustration shows three good curves
for a PV panel under different operating
conditions.
At the point at which the curves meet on
the Y−axis (PV generator current), the
current is at its strongest and the voltage
is nil. This maximum current strength is
referred to as a "short circuit current". It
is heavily dependent upon the irradiation
level.
The voltage is at its strongest at the point
at which the curves meet on the X−axis
(PV generator current), but the current is
nil. This is referred to as "idle voltage".

The stated output of the PV panel is the
calculated value from the momentary
current and the voltage. These electrical
parameters are not fixed during
operation; they change according to
irradiation level and solar cell
temperature, recognisable by the
changing curves. The MPP control in the
inverter constantly looks for the operating
point on the curves, at which voltage and
current achieve their optimum values, i.e
at which the output is greatest.
No output is produced at either operating
points of "idle voltage" and "short circuit
current".
